2004 Honda Civic vs. 2002 Seat Inca Kombi
To start off, 2004 Honda Civic is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Seat Inca Kombi.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Seat Inca Kombi would be higher. At 1,391 cc (4 cylinders), 2002 Seat Inca Kombi is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2004 Honda Civic (89 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 30 more horse power than 2002 Seat Inca Kombi. (59 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2004 Honda Civic should accelerate faster than 2002 Seat Inca Kombi.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Honda Civic weights approximately 75 kg more than 2002 Seat Inca Kombi.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2004 Honda Civic (130 Nm @ 4300 RPM) has 23 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Seat Inca Kombi. (107 Nm @ 2400 RPM). This means 2004 Honda Civic will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Seat Inca Kombi.
